Vietnam Women’s Innovation Day launched

Vietnam Women’s Innovation Day 2013 (VWID 2013), themed “Women’s Economic Empowerment”, was officially launched in Hanoi on March 13.

The launching ceremony was attended by Chairwoman of the Vietnam Women’sUnion Nguyen Thi Thanh Hoa, Country Director for Vietnam at theWorld Bank Victoria Kwakwa, and Chief Representative for UN WomenVietnam Country Office Suzette Mitchell.

Addressingthe event, Hoa said Women’s Innovation Day is an opportunity for womenwith initiatives and efforts in economic development to shareexperiences and innovative solutions in management and trade.

VWID 2013 aims to identify and honour female individuals and groupsfor their economic innovations in the last three years. The programmealso seeks and finances proposals on women’s economic empowerment.

At least 20 prizes, worth a maximum of 15,000 USD each, are expectedto be presented so that more practical initiatives can be carried out.

The programme will be implemented from March untilOctober this year. Major activities will be held on the occasion ofVietnam ’s Women Day on October 20.

They includeseeking and supporting the implementation of innovative proposals onwomen’s economic empowerment; honouring innovations by women in economicdevelopment through exhibitions, and commendations for outstandinginnovations; conferences to praise women with economic achievements, andforums to share experiences.-VNA
